Narrative Therapy in this listing

Narrative Therapy appears in this therapist's own list of approaches. That tells you it is part of how he works. It does not tell you how much of a session it shapes, and this directory does not check or rate training.

If a narrative approach is what you are looking for, it is worth asking Peter directly how he uses it and what a session usually looks like.

Practical approaches for online therapy and personal change

Dr. Dell often uses Narrative Therapy to help people examine the stories they tell about themselves and their relationships. This approach looks at how personal narratives shape feelings and behavior, and it helps people rewrite those stories to support change and healing.

He also uses Attachment-Based Therapy to explore how early and current relationships affect trust, closeness, and emotional responses. That work can help people understand why they react a certain way in relationships and try different patterns that feel safer and more connected.

Finding the right approach is a collaborative process. The therapist will talk with each person about goals, preferences, and what feels most helpful. Together they choose which methods to use and adjust them as progress is made.

Online therapy offers practical flexibility. Video calls let people use visual cues for deeper conversations, phone sessions are useful when bandwidth is limited or for a quick check-in, and live chat or text-based messaging can support short updates or ongoing reflection between sessions. These options make it easier to fit therapy into work, caregiving, or travel schedules while staying connected to a licensed professional.
